    Sheet Protecting password

    I have written some code to password protect a sheet when a button is
    pressed. Was hoping that someone could tell me is the same possible for the
    sheet button. So when the sheet2 button (bottom left corner of screen) is
    pressed a password is needed before access to the sheet is granted

  2. #2
    Dave Peterson
    Guest

    Re: Sheet Protecting password

    I don't think you could rely on it working.

    I'd have to use macros and if macros/events were disabled, then my code wouldn't
    even run.

    On top of that worksheet protection is very weak. It can be broken very
    easily. If you have sensitive data, don't put it in an excel workbook that will
    be shared with others.
